About This Organization

Moberly Public Schools Foundation is a nonprofit organization based in MOBERLY, MO. It received its IRS tax-exempt ruling in 1995. The organization is classified under IRC Section 501(c)(03). It operates in the area of education. The organization has received $12K in foundation grants from 2 funders.
